The Maduro Arrest Shock: What Triggered the 17% Surge

On January 5, 2026, Venezuela's Caracas Stock Exchange experienced a historic single-day rally, closing nearly 17% higher in reaction to geopolitical developments centered on President Nicolas Maduro's capture by United States forces. This dramatic market movement represents one of the most significant emerging markets political instability blockchain investment opportunities observed in recent years, demonstrating how geopolitical events directly influence asset valuations across traditional and digital finance sectors. The scale of the rally reveals investor sentiment regarding potential regime change and economic restructuring. Venezuelan sovereign bonds and state-run oil company PDVSA bonds rallied substantially on hopes that a political transition could enable debt restructuring and economic reforms. Prices of defaulted Venezuelan sovereign bonds and PDVSA notes have risen to approximately 23-33 cents on the dollar, reflecting more than a doubling of values in recent months as US President Donald Trump intensified diplomatic and military pressure on the Maduro administration. This bond market surge preceded the Caracas stock exchange surge geopolitical factors event, establishing a clear pattern where markets price in regime change expectations. Bitcoin's 24/7 Advantage Over Traditional Markets: How Crypto Outpaced Stock Exchanges

While Venezuela's traditional stock market operates within defined trading hours, cryptocurrency markets demonstrated their structural superiority by enabling continuous global price discovery and trading throughout the geopolitical crisis. Bitcoin and other digital assets traded around the clock during the period when traditional exchanges remained closed, allowing cryptocurrency investors and emerging market analysts to respond immediately to breaking news regarding Venezuela's political situation. This 24/7 operational advantage means crypto traders captured price movements before conventional market participants could access trading terminals on Monday morning. The Venezuela market reaction Maduro arrest crypto investors dynamic illustrates how blockchain-based assets function as genuine 24-hour markets compared to traditional stock exchanges constrained by geographic boundaries and business hours. Cryptocurrency's continuous settlement mechanism enabled traders to hedge geopolitical exposure, rebalance portfolios, and execute strategic positions without waiting for market opens. During the January 5-6 period, Bitcoin and major altcoins exhibited volatility patterns reflecting real-time digestion of Venezuela-related developments, while traditional equity markets remained offline. From Necessity to Strategy: How Political Instability Transformed Venezuela Into a Crypto Powerhouse

Venezuela's journey toward becoming a significant cryptocurrency stakeholder emerged from economic necessity during years of currency instability and capital controls that constrained citizens' access to sound monetary systems and international commerce. The Bolivar's persistent devaluation compelled Venezuelan businesses and individuals to adopt Bitcoin and other digital assets as functional alternatives for store of value and transactional purposes. What commenced as grassroots financial adaptation subsequently evolved into deliberate state strategy, with Venezuelan authorities recognizing cryptocurrency's potential for circumventing international sanctions and accessing global financial networks. This transformation from necessity to strategic positioning represents a pivotal case study in cryptocurrency adoption during political uncertainty Venezuela scenarios. The Venezuelan government accumulated substantial digital asset reserves as both hedging mechanisms against currency collapse and tools for managing international commercial relationships despite sanctions regimes. Private sector adoption followed institutional initiatives, creating deeply interconnected crypto ecosystems spanning individuals, corporations, and state entities.
